At Panda, we keep the country moving by delivering reliable waste and recycling services that support local communities and businesses. We are looking for an experienced HGV Class 2 Driver to join our Widnes team, operating skip and RoRo vehicles across the local area. This is a hands-on role for a driver who takes pride in safe driving, good customer service, and keeping their vehicle to a high standard.

What you’ll be doing:

  • Operating HGV Class 2 skip and RoRo vehicles safely and efficiently
  • Delivering, exchanging, and collecting containers across customer sites
  • Completing daily vehicle checks and reporting any defects promptly
  • Ensuring strict compliance with safety regulations, environmental standards, and road laws
  • Working safely at all times and following site, transport, and road regulations
  • Providing a professional and helpful service to customers on site
  • Supporting the wider transport and depot team at our Widnes site

What we’re looking for:

  • Valid HGV Class 2 (Category C) licence
  • Valid Driver CPC and digital tachograph card
  • Proven experience driving HGVs, ideally within the waste management sector
  • Strong knowledge of vehicle maintenance, safety regulations, and compliance
  • A reliable, professional approach with a commitment to teamwork
  • Excellent communication skills and a practical, customer-focused attitude
  • Flexibility to support operational needs, including a 6am start and occasional Saturdays

What you’ll get:

  • £14.47 per hour
  • 45-hour guaranteed week
  • Overtime paid at £18.09 per hour (after 40 hours)
  • Paid breaks
  • Full PPE and uniform provided
  • Ongoing training and opportunities to build your skills further
  • Company pension
  • Death in service benefit (after 6 months)
  • Stable, full-time work with an established business
